What I don't like about services that put links is that they explicitly assume Hive frontend even if that's not needed, instead of using front-end agnostic links. I even complained about WorldMapPin about the same.

Please use front-end agnostic links whenever possible.

For example, here you point to my comment by using this:
@gtg https://peakd.com/@gtg/re-andablackwidow-1753306770657

Using markdown that would be [@gtg's comment](https://peakd.com/@gtg/re-andablackwidow-1753306770657) which is OK and would work, except it will force viewers to use that particular frontend, and if viewer is using ecency.com, hive.blog or whatever other front-end they will most likely be annoyed by that fact and want to get back to the original site they were browsing.

Proper way to link content is to provide frone-end agnostic links that in this case would look like this: @gtg's comment

code: [@gtg's comment](/@gtg/re-andablackwidow-1753306770657)

(i.e. just strip domain part and start from /, frontends are expected to follow that scheme and point you to proper content no matter what dapp you are using.
